Through our joint effort with the Broward Sheriff’s Office to share updates with the residents, this is a summary of Tamarac crime events through September 11.
Burglary Conveyance
A victim of Burglary Conveyance at NW Paradise Place was reported on 09/05/2023. The total estimated loss was $3,550.
A victim of Burglary Conveyance on W Commercial Blvd was reported on 09/08/2023. The total estimated loss was $1,040.
Threat Assessment
A Threat Assessment Report on NW 94 Avenue was reported on 09/05/2023. A student was searching “How to kill someone in real life.”
Theft
A victim of Theft – All Other on NW 49 Street was reported on 09/05/2023. The total estimated loss was $20,000.
A victim of Theft – All Other on NW 59 Avenue was reported on 09/05/2023. The total estimated loss was $1,437.
A victim of Theft – All Other on N University Drive was reported on 09/06/2023. The total estimated loss was $4,500. An employee reported that from 8/23/2023 to 9/5/2023, the copper wires from the block of N. University Drive to W. Commercial Blvd was stolen.
A victim of Theft-All Other on N State Road 7 was reported on 09/06/2023. The total estimated loss was $800.
A victim of Theft – All Other on NW 78 Street was reported on 09/07/2023. The total estimated loss was $460.
A victim of Theft -All Other on Rock Island Road was reported on 09/08/2023. The total estimated loss was $6,400. The complainant advised an unknown subject removed 8 Enesys PowerSafe Terminal Telecom Batteries from the cell phone tower power box. Each battery is valued at approximately $800.
A victim of Theft – Motor Vehicle Parts on NW 61 Avenue was reported on 09/11/2023. The total estimated loss was $1,000. The victim is reporting his vehicle’s rims and tires were removed overnight.
Auto Theft
A victim of Auto Theft on W Commercial Blvd was reported on 09/07/2023. The total estimated loss was $14,000.
A victim of Auto Theft on Azalea Court was reported on 09/08/2023. The victim reported the theft of his 2022 Blue Honda Accord.
A victim of Auto Theft on W Commercial Blvd was reported on 09/09/2023. A 2017 grey Dodge Charger SRT was stolen.
A victim of Auto Theft on W Commercial Blvd was reported on 09/08/2023.
Fraud
A victim of Fraud – Worthless Check on W Commercial Blvd was reported on 09/06/2023. The total estimated loss was $22,693.
A victim of Fraud – All Other on W Commercial Blvd was reported on 09/05/2023. The total estimated loss was $20,797. The victim advised that the money was transferred from his Truist savings account without permission.
A victim of Fraud – All Other on NW 59 Street was reported on 09/11/2023. The total estimated loss was $1,300.
Robbery By Sudden Snatching
A victim of Robbery By Sudden Snatching at 57 Street was reported on 09/05/2023. The total estimated loss was $800. The victim advised a white sedan pulled up next to her in the parking lot, and an unknown male snatched her phone.
A victim of Robbery By Sudden Snatching on W Commercial Blvd was reported on 09/09/2023. The total estimated loss was $2,700. An unknown person stole two phones out of the victim’s back pocket.
Fire
A victim of Fire on N University Drive was reported on 09/09/2023.
Arrests
Garcia Martinez, Luis, Angel, 30, was arrested on a Touch Or Strike/Battery/Domestic Violence charge on NW 50 Terrace on 09/06/2023.
Moseley, Leland, 58, was arrested on a Larceny Petit Theft 2 Degree 3 Subsq Offense charge at W Commercial Blvd on 09/07/2023.
Arias, Andres, 32, was arrested on a Battery-Commit Domestic Battery By Strangulation charge at NW 61 Street on 09/08/2023.
